Java 未添加清单文件?

Java 未添加清单文件?,java,jar,manifest,executable-jar,Java,Jar,Manifest,Executable Jar,我需要将编译后的java程序转换为可执行的jar文件,但我似乎无法让它正常运行。每当我想跑的时候 -jar homework.jar 最后我出现了一个错误:“没有主清单属性,在家庭作业.jar中” 以下是我创建可执行文件的方式: cfm homework.jar manifest.txt homework.class 我的minfest.txt文件的格式如下: Manifest-Version: 1.0 Main-Class: homework 类文件和清单文档都位于同一文件夹中,因此它

我需要将编译后的java程序转换为可执行的jar文件,但我似乎无法让它正常运行。每当我想跑的时候

-jar homework.jar
最后我出现了一个错误:“没有主清单属性,在家庭作业.jar中”

以下是我创建可执行文件的方式:

cfm homework.jar manifest.txt homework.class

我的minfest.txt文件的格式如下:

Manifest-Version: 1.0
Main-Class: homework

类文件和清单文档都位于同一文件夹中,因此它不应该是路径问题。我从四处搜索中得到的信息是,cmf在创建文件夹时没有使用我的manifest.txt文档,而只是插入了一个空白的manifest文档或其他东西。

这似乎是一个奇怪的建议,但在
manifest.txt
中键入
Main Class
行后按回车键,然后保存它并再次创建可执行文件,看看它是否有效。@Ankit+如果有效,请复制返回键。谢谢不客气!!